Happily Ever After

HAPPILY EVER AFTER Shall glass behold your countenance, my prince? Appears your smile whilst shining shoes on feet. My honesty and faithfulness convince - - - - - - Your heart to trust…our hearts concede to beat. One day does not a week make, dear. Let’s tell! A Friday makes a lifetime wife! Oh yes! This lonely man, like diamonds in the well, becomes a shooting star to shine, to bless. Get well within a hospital ~ not bliss. Each argument, we bleed, we cry and die. After so many years – we bond, we kiss. No closer pair on line - our eyes drip-dry. My Prince and his gal Friday calm, at rest. We wring out tears, renew our vows ~ we’re blest. Kim Rodrigues © 2017
